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Marton to Axminster start from as little as £67.10

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Marton to Axminster start from £118.30 one way, or £275.70 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Marton to Axminster are available for £237.50 one way, or £533.40 return

Facilities at Marton Station

Marton Station is designed with accessibility in mind, boasting step-free access across its structures. Pragmatic in its approach, the station contains ticket machines for purchasing or collecting tickets bought online. Plus, these machines are accessible to users with mobility impairments.

Customer service is streamlined with help points scattered around the platform, despite the lack of onsite staff. Departures can be monitored easily with departure screens, and announcements keep commuters informed. However, facilities such as waiting rooms, public W-Fi, and toilets are not available on-site, so it's wise to plan accordingly.

Seamless Travel Connections

Connecting your journey beyond the platform is simple at Marton Station. With bus stops located conveniently nearby, public transport links to Middlesbrough and surrounding areas are at your fingertips. Travelers intending to use taxi services should look up Cab Services for options, though it's worth noting there's no designated taxi rank at the station.

For those interested in cycling, Marton provides some bike storage options. Four spaces within the car park offer stands for securing bicycles, though these are unsheltered. Unfortunately, bicycle hire is not yet available directly from the station.

Station Facilities & Accessibility

Axminster station is equipped with a variety of amenities to ensure a smooth journey. You can buy tickets from the ticket office, open from 6:15 am to 5:00 pm on weekdays, or use the ticket machines that are compatible with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Wi-Fi is available to keep you connected, and there’s a heated waiting room to keep you warm while you wait for your train.

Accessibility is a key feature here with step-free access available throughout the station, making it easier for those with reduced mobility to navigate. While there are no staff available on-site, customer help points are present, ensuring that assistance is within reach. CCTV systems safeguard both the station and bicycle storage areas, providing peace of mind for passengers.

Connectivity and Transport Links

When it comes to onward travel from Axminster, you'll find the station conveniently situated with multiple modes of transport. Rail replacement services operate from the station forecourt off King Edward Road, and local bus services are accessible with printable schedules available here. Despite the lack of taxi and cycle hire facilities, the station remains an excellent hub for accessing local services.
